Job description

Shift: Monday–Friday | 9:00 PM–6:00 AM PHT

UNLOCK YOUR POTENTIAL

At TOA Global, we are committed to empowering individuals to excel in their careers while supporting global clients across accounting, finance, and professional services.

We are looking for an experienced and highly organized Finance Manager to oversee the day-to-day financial administration of a professional services firm. In this role, you will work closely with Directors and Managers to ensure accurate financial reporting, effective cash flow management, payroll processing, compliance, budgeting, and continuous improvement of financial processes.

This is an excellent opportunity for a finance professional who is confident in managing multiple financial functions, working with senior stakeholders, and ensuring that critical finance activities are completed accurately and on time.

YOUR IMPACT
  • Oversee the financial administration of the firm, including bookkeeping, billing, bank reconciliations, debt recovery, and creditor payments.
  • Prepare monthly management accounts and comprehensive monthly reporting packs.
  • Manage fixed-fee billing, debtor statements, collections, and credit control.
  • Assist with the preparation of the firm's annual budget and employee budget.
  • Manage cash flow and banking activities, including checking and processing payments.
  • Prepare year-end financial statements and supporting working papers.
  • Perform General Ledger reconciliations and ensure financial records are accurate and complete.
  • Maintain strict adherence to the internal Finance Calendar and reporting deadlines.
Payroll Management
  • Process monthly payroll for employees and Directors.
  • Manage PAYG and superannuation compliance requirements.
  • Prepare payroll tax reconciliations and monitor employee leave entitlements.
  • Work closely with HR on employee onboarding and offboarding through HR and payroll platforms.
  • Ensure payroll processes are accurate, timely, and compliant with applicable requirements.
Compliance & Business Reporting
  • Ensure registrations, subscriptions, memberships, and insurance requirements remain current.
  • Support the Directors in professional indemnity insurance and other insurance renewals.
  • Prepare regular financial and operational reports, including cash flow, management reporting, employee productivity, unsubmitted timesheets, and bank covenant reporting.
  • Assist with annual insurance reviews and coordinate required documentation with insurance brokers.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ant legislation, policies, and internal procedures.
  • Handle ad hoc financial analysis, reporting, and administrative requirements as needed.
WHAT YOU BRING
  • The Experience: Demonstrated experience managing the financial function within a corporate environment. Experience within the accounting or professional services industry is highly advantageous.
  • Financial Expertise: Strong knowledge of bookkeeping, billing, reconciliations, management accounts, cash flow, credit control, budgeting, and financial reporting.
  • Payroll Knowledge: Previous experience processing payroll using an online payroll system, with knowledge of PAYG, superannuation, and payroll compliance requirements.
  • Systems Proficiency: Good working knowledge of MYOB AE, Xero,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Outlook, Microsoft Teams, and Adobe Acrobat/Nitro PDF.
  • Australian Finance Knowledge: Familiarity with ATO and STP requirements is highly advantageous. Experience with Employment Innovations and Employment Hero is a plus.
  • Analytical & Detail-Oriented: Highly organized, accurate, logical, and capable of managing multiple priorities while meeting strict financial deadlines.
  • Communication & Professionalism: Strong written and verbal English communication skills, with the confidence to work closely with Directors, Managers, HR, and other stakeholders.
  • Ownership & Initiative: Responsible and accountable for the quality and timeliness of work, with sound judgment, flexibility, and a proactive approach to problem-solving.
  • Education: A bachelor's degree in accounting, Finance, or a related field is preferred.
